For me, being 'unbothered' means cultivating a mindset that prioritizes peace and calm amidst the chaos. In my journey towards embracing the 'soft life,' I’ve learned the importance of setting clear boundaries. This involves carving out dedicated time for self-care, whether that’s early morning quiet moments, a simple meditation, or reading a book without interruptions. It’s about acknowledging that your mental health and well-being are as vital as your professional and family commitments. Another key practice is simplifying decision-making to conserve energy. Reducing choices in everyday routines, such as meal prepping or organizing your schedule the night before, helps diminish stress triggers. Combining this with mindful acceptance — understanding that perfection isn’t the goal — creates space for a more relaxed lifestyle. I also find strength in connecting with communities of other working moms. Sharing experiences and support fosters a sense of solidarity in the balancing act. Using social media with hashtags like #momlife, #softlife, and #workingmom can be surprisingly uplifting, offering both inspiration and practical advice. Ultimately, being 'unbothered' is a daily practice, not a destination. It's about embracing each moment with grace and resilience, choosing softness over stress when possible, and continually seeking balance.
